Tips and Tricks:
- Consult a Professional Stylist: Seek the guidance of a professional hair stylist to determine the best hair color for your skin tone and hair type.
- Moisturize Regularly: Use deep conditioners and moisturizing treatments to keep your hair healthy after coloring.
- Use Heat Protectant: Apply a heat protectant spray before using styling tools to minimize heat damage.
- Retouch Roots Regularly: Touch up your roots every 4-6 weeks to maintain a fresh look.
